m-dPEG36-OH is a chemical modification reagent. It consists of a methyl-terminated, water-soluble, non-immunogenic, single molecular weight, discrete polyethylene glycol (dPEG) chain. The dPEG chain is 109 atoms (130.1 Å) long and terminates with a reactive hydroxy group. The hydroxy group can be functionalized with different groups that enable various types of reactions. Uses for this monodisperse equivalent of an m-PEG1500-OH include surface passivation and biomolecule modification.
